Symmetry properties of some Euler-type equations in plasma physics
F. Ceccherini, G. Cicogna, F. Pegoraro
Published 2004-11-15Version 1
We consider a system of partial differential equations, of interest to plasma physics, and provide all its Lie point symmetries, with their respective invariant solutions. We also discuss some of its conditional and partial symmetries. We finally show that, although the system can be cast in divergence form and admits conserved currents, it does not admit potential symmetries.
